
"Derrick Jones and Yaw Yeboah have been banned for life from the MLS for violating betting rules. The league says they were informed of suspicious betting patterns from the pair and reviewed the evidence. They found both players had engaged in extensive gambling on soccer, including their own teams, during the 2024 and 2025 seasons."
"One such incident saw both players bet on Jones to get a yellow card in a game in 2024, as shown above, which he received. It's suspected both men shared information with each other, but there is no evidence their actions impacted the outcome of a game."
"Major League Soccer remains steadfast in its commitment to match integrity. The League will continue to enforce its policies, enhance education efforts, and advocate for the elimination of gambling violations."

Yeboah, a former Manchester City academy product, played for Columbus Crew and Los Angeles before joining Qingdao Hainiu. Jones last played for Columbus Crew in 2025.
